How To Organize A Purse Using An Insert

A messy purse can slow down your whole day. This guide explains how to organise your bag with a purse insert, why it makes such a difference, and how to create a setup that keeps your essentials tidy, easy to find, and much easier to carry.

Start by clearing everything out

A purse often starts out organised, then slowly turns into chaos. Keys slip to the bottom, receipts pile up, lipstick rolls into a corner, and suddenly you are digging around in public like you are searching for buried treasure. That is where a purse insert can make everyday life much easier.

The first step is to empty your purse completely. Take everything out, including the items hiding in zipped pockets and side compartments. Once you can see everything clearly, it becomes much easier to decide what actually needs to go back in and what has simply been taking up space.

Sort your items with purpose

Next, sort your items into groups. Keep daily essentials together, such as your phone, purse, keys, and sunglasses. Put makeup in one category, tech items in another, and any personal extras into their own group. This simple step helps you use a purse insert properly, because you are assigning purpose to each section instead of filling it randomly.

Once your items are sorted, place the insert inside the purse and start loading it with intention. Put the things you use most often in the easiest-to-reach compartments. Smaller items that usually get lost, such as lip balm, earbuds, or loose change, should go into the smaller pockets so they stop floating around the bottom of the bag.

A good purse insert helps create order by turning one open space into several useful zones. Instead of everything competing for room in the same area, each item has a proper place. That means less rummaging, less clutter, and far less time spent wondering where your keys have disappeared to this time.

Keep only what you actually need

It also helps to be honest about what belongs in your bag every day. Many of us carry too much out of habit. Old receipts, spare cables, extra beauty products, and random “just in case” items all add weight and mess. If you want your purse insert to work properly, keep only what you genuinely use.

Weight matters more than people think. A bag packed with unnecessary extras becomes harder to carry and harder to organise. One of the benefits of using a purse insert is that it makes clutter much more obvious, which helps you stay more disciplined about what stays and what goes.

It is also worth thinking about the shape of your bag. Softer purses can lose structure quickly when the inside is full of loose items. A purse insert can help support the interior, making the whole bag feel neater and more balanced without changing the outside style you love.

Make everyday use easier

Another advantage is how much easier it makes switching bags. Instead of moving ten or twelve loose items one by one, you can transfer your essentials in a much more organised way. If you rotate between different bags through the week, a purse insert can save a lot of time and a lot of unnecessary fuss.

Of course, the insert still needs to fit well. If it is too big, it can push against the sides and make the purse feel stiff or crowded. If it is too small, it may slide around and do very little to help. The best purse insert should sit neatly inside the bag and support the way you actually use it.

Layout matters too. Some people prefer lots of compartments, while others want just a few simple sections. The right choice depends on what you carry every day. A purse insert should make your life easier, not turn your bag into a miniature filing cabinet.

Once your setup is sorted, keep it going with a quick reset every few days. Throw away rubbish, remove anything you no longer need, and return stray items to the correct sections. Small habits like that stop clutter from building up again and help your bag stay easy to use.

A simple change that makes a big difference

A well-organised purse saves time, reduces stress, and makes your daily routine feel more manageable. It also helps protect the inside of the bag by keeping everyday items from rubbing around freely. Sometimes a simple purse insert is all it takes to turn a frustrating bag into one you genuinely enjoy using.
